
Mickey Daniels
Born October 11, 1914 · Rock Springs, Wyoming, USA
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Richard Daniels Jr. (October 11, 1914 – August 20, 1970), professionally known as Mickey Daniels, was an American actor. Signed by Hal Roach in 1921, he was a regular in the popular Our Gang comedies during the silent era of the series, between 1922 and 1926.
